Wind Tower Joining Line Design and Manufacturing
The optimized layout and subsequent production of a wind tower fabrication line necessitates a detailed review of multiple aspects. Machine processes play a essential role in realizing consistent quality and lowering expenses. A typical line includes multiple positions , each focused to a particular task , such as bevel shaping , root seam, and fill layers . Manufacturing monitoring systems are integrated to guarantee conformity to demanding quality specifications .
